281x211.jpgHave a question for "Avatar" director James Cameron and stars Sam Worthington and Zoe Saldana?

MTV will partner with Facebook to host "Avatar Live: An MTV News/Facebook Forum" this Thursday Dec. 3 at 3 p.m. Eastern (12 p.m. our time).

Participants in the live-chat will have the chance to get their questions answered by the stars and director for 30 minutes and see some exclusive footage from "Avatar."  MTV News' Josh Horowitz will lead the Q&A.

Sometimes these events don't last long enough and there are not enough good questions answered.  When Cameron and Peter Jackson ("Lord of the Rings," "The Lovely Bones") were onstage together at the San Diego Comic-Con this year, the event lasted more than an hour and there were some interesting insights from both creators on digital/film, effects and writing.

No preemptive smack down on MTV, just hoping for the sake of Cameron fans that this one is just as informative and fun.

Entertainment Weekly has video of that Comic-Con event.

"Avatar" opens Dec. 18.
